    • Great Vehicle, Wish it was Still Made

      By techrtr on 3/22/2017 4:03:44 PM

      5.0
      We bought our 2000 Montana when it was a couple of years old and had 45,000 kilometers on it. The only real hiccup we have had in the 14 years we have owned it was a coolant gasket failure at about 100,000 km. That was a known flaw on GM vehicles and a lot of owners experienced the same problem. Otherwise, this has been an awesome vehicle. Reliable, comfortable, able to tow a tent trailer up and down mountain passes, great cargo capacity. Interior is comfortable and super durable. Carpets are still in great condition (carpets on our Mazda 3 wore through after about 5 years). Other than replacing the brake pads and the front wheel bearings last year, this van has required absolutely nothing. It will probably run for another 5 years. It is starting to rust in front of the rear wheels but that seems to happen to all Montanas of this vintage. All in all, we could not be happier with our Montana. I just hope the vehicle we replace it with is as good as this one.
